About the event

Huntington Boulevard Walking Tour

Saturday, May 10th at 9:00AM will feature the historical Huntington neighborhood with Tour Director Candice Hill. The starting point will be from Huntington and First street heading East down Huntington Blvd. A special resident of that neighborhood, Sherril Nells, will join us briefly on the tour. This tour is a 1-hour history and nature tour with 30 minutes one-way and 30 minutes back. Be prepared to wear comfortable walking shoes and a water container.
